Are Car Dealerships Avoiding Price Negotiations? A Young Woman's Experience Highlights Potential Consumer Issue. A recent TikTok video has brought attention to a potential issue faced by car buyers. Sadie, a young woman from the US, visited four different car dealerships in search of a vehicle. At each dealership, she was told that price negotiations were not allowed, a claim she found suspect. "They said now everything is listed at the lowest they can go because everyone can compare to the prices online," Sadie explains in her video. However, Sadie believes this is a tactic to avoid price reductions. Her experience raises concerns about whether this is an isolated incident or a widespread practice among car dealerships. While the dealerships claim their hands are tied due to online price transparency, consumer advocates suggest further investigation is necessary to ensure fair pricing practices. Sadie's story serves as a cautionary tale for young car buyers, encouraging them to be diligent and informed during the car purchasing process. The video has sparked a conversation online, prompting many to share similar experiences.
